Romeoville Man Attacks Officers in Bolingbrook: Police Report

A mother-daughter domestic disturbance escalates when a third party arrives on the scene and ignores police orders to stand down, Bolingbrook Lt. Mike Rompa said.

A call for help defusing a mother-daughter domestic disturbance turned uglier than it already was when a third party arrived and attacked two police officers during an incident Tuesday on the 700 block of Bolingbrook's Feathersound Drive, Lt. Mike Rompa said.

Julio R. Guzman, 18, of 235 Murphy Drive, Romeoville, was arrested by Bolingbrook police after officers gained control of the situation, Rompa said. Guzman was charged with aggravated battery to a police officer (2 counts)—both felonies—and resisting arrest, Rompa said.

"Bolingbrook officers were called to (Feathersound Drive) for a mother-and-daughter domestic disturbance," Rompa said. "Guzman arrived after the officers. He became combative towards officers, refusing their orders to not interfere. Guzman then physically fought with officers."

Rompa said Guzman eventually was taken into custody, processed and transported to the Will County Adult Detention Facility. He was awaiting an appearance in bond court on Wednesday.
